Abstract

The coprecipitation of calcium hydroxyapatite (HA) (Ca10(PO4)6(OH)3) and silk fibroin (SF) from an aqueous solution in the Ca(NO3)2–(NH4)2HPO4–NH3–H2O–SF system has been used to synthesize HA/SF organomineral composites based on nanocrystalline HA, containing 2, 5, and 10 wt % SF. The synthesis products were characterized by X-ray diffraction, thermogravimetric analysis, infrared spectroscopy, scanning electron microscopy, and electron spectroscopy for chemical analysis.
